Department of International Trade

The origins of the current International Trade Department date back to the establishment of the
Departmental Unit for Economics and Organizations of Foreign Trade in the middle of 1969 as a
part of the Institute of Trade at the Faculty of Trade Economics.

In 1973, Foreign Trade Departmental Unit was transferred to the Faculty of Production Economics becoming a part of the newly opened Institute of International Socio-Economic Relations, which was headed by prof. dr hab. Bogusław Jasiński. From the very beginning, the Foreign Trade Departmental Unit was headed by doc. dr. Stanisław Chociej. For a long time his „right hand” was dr. Klemens Budzowski, the current Chancellor of the Academy of Krakow, who in the years 1984-1988 was acting as the head of the Unit.

In late 1980s, prof. dr hab. Stanisław Wydymus took over the leadership of the International Trade Department, which was officially established in 1992 (with a department legal status – Katedra).

After changing the organizational structure of our University, the present International Trade
Department is currently at the Faculty of Economics and International Relations (in the years 1992-2002 at the Faculty of Economics).

From September 1, 2016, the head of the Department is prof. dr hab. Krzysztof Wach, and there are 10 faculty staff as well as 1 administrative staff employed in the Department.
